What Is Yoga For Me
Yoga For Me™ is an innovative, inclusive approach to teaching yoga to young people and adults with learning disabilities.
Developed by Lisa Harwood and Erika Hillman Rees, this approach blends the structure of a traditional yoga class with adaptations that make sessions fun, engaging, confidence-building, and accessible to all.
Since 2018, Yoga For Me™ has been successfully delivered both in person and online, supporting participants to:
Learn yoga poses and body shapes in a clear, meaningful way
Build confidence in movement and self-expression
Feel comfortable and capable joining community yoga classes
Enjoy yoga as part of a safe, inclusive group
This approach was published in an academic journal in 2021 and continues to grow as a trusted framework for inclusive yoga delivery.
Yoga For Me™ stays true to the principles of traditional yoga, while adapting the delivery to meet learners where they are.
Each session follows five key areas:
Pranayama – simple, accessible breathing techniques
Tune in & Stretching – gentle movement to prepare the body
Yoga Games – playful, engaging activities that encourage participation
Focus Pose – building confidence, balance, and body awareness
Savasana – calm, supported relaxation
The result? Sessions that feel safe, structured, enjoyable, and empowering.

Backed by Research
Lisa’s PhD research explored the impact of a 15-week Yoga For Me™ practice on people with learning disabilities.
The findings showed:
Improved balance
Reduced risk of falls and injury
Increased confidence in movement
Reduced fear of falling
These physical benefits also support greater independence, wellbeing, and self-belief on and off the mat.
